فریمورک Tailwind چیست؟ جزئیاتی درباره فریمورک نوظهور CSS

فریمورک Tailwind، یکی از فریمورک های نوظهور در دنیای برنامه نویسی سمت فرانت اند است. این فریمورک جدید CSS که با قابلیت های خود همه را مبهوت خود کرده. در ادامه این مقاله از تیم وب دنج، ما قصد داریم تا با هم جزئیات بیشتری از این فریمورک یعنی Tailwind CSS را یاد بگیریم و تفاوت های آن با سایر فریمورک ها را متوجه شویم؛ با تیم وب دنج همراه باشید. فریمورک Tailwind CSS CSS که یکی از مهمترین تکنولوژی ها در بحث طراحی و توسعه وب سایت ها است و به منظور استایل دهی و زیبا سازی صفحات وب سایت ها استفاده میشود. همچنین با استفاده از آن میتوانید صفحات وب را به طور دلخواه، شخصی سازی و طراحی کنید. زمانی این استایل دهی ها با CSS به صورت خام دشوار می‌شود که شما می‌بایست وب سایت ها و اپلیکیشن های بزرگی با تعداد صفحات زیاد طراحی کنید. معمولا توسعه دهندگان برای رفع چنین مشکلاتی از فریمورک های CSS که شامل قواعد از پیش تعیین شده، کدهای استاندارد و بهینه ، کلاس ها و ‌غیره هستند را استفاده می کنند. ...
راهنمای مطالعه:

فریمورک Tailwind، یکی از فریمورک های نوظهور در دنیای برنامه نویسی سمت فرانت اند است. این فریمورک جدید CSS که با قابلیت های خود همه را مبهوت خود کرده.

در ادامه این مقاله از تیم وب دنج، ما قصد داریم تا با هم جزئیات بیشتری از این فریمورک یعنی Tailwind CSS را یاد بگیریم و تفاوت های آن با سایر فریمورک ها را متوجه شویم؛ با تیم وب دنج همراه باشید.

فریمورک Tailwind CSS

CSS که یکی از مهمترین تکنولوژی ها در بحث طراحی و توسعه وب سایت ها است و به منظور استایل دهی و زیبا سازی صفحات وب سایت ها استفاده میشود. همچنین با استفاده از آن میتوانید صفحات وب را به طور دلخواه، شخصی سازی و طراحی کنید.

زمانی این استایل دهی ها با CSS به صورت خام دشوار می‌شود که شما می‌بایست وب سایت ها و اپلیکیشن های بزرگی با تعداد صفحات زیاد طراحی کنید. معمولا توسعه دهندگان برای رفع چنین مشکلاتی از فریمورک های CSS که شامل قواعد از پیش تعیین شده، کدهای استاندارد و بهینه ، کلاس ها و ‌غیره هستند را استفاده می کنند.

به عنوان مثال، یکی از نمونه های استفاده از فریمورکی که همه شرایط گفته شده را دارا باشد، میتوان به استفاده از فریمورک Tailwind اشاره کرد.

محبوب ترین فریمورک های CSS

  • Bootstrap
  • Foundation
  • Bulma
  • skeleton
  • Tailwind

 

فریم ورک‌های محبوب CSS
فریم ورک‌های محبوب CSS شامل Tailwind و Bootstrap

 

در ادامه مقاله ما میخواهیم که راجب Tailwind CSS فریمورک جدید این زبان استایل دهی معروف صحبت کنیم.

آشنایی بیشتر با Tailwind

Tailwind CSS فریمورک جدید CSS است که در مقایسه با سایر فریمورک های CSS تفاوت های کلیدی دارد.

اما آنچه که درباره این فریمورک بسیار مورد توجه قرار میگیرد، این است که فریمورک Tailwind برخلاف سایر فریمورک ها، فاقد هر نوع قالب پیش فرض بوده و هیچگونه کامپوننت داخلی به‌ منظور رابط کاربری در آن وجود ندارد.
بنابراین Tailwind مناسب کسانی خواهد بود که قصد دارند رابط کاربری پیچیده و همچنین سفارشی را توسعه بدهند.

تفاوت های Tailwind با سایر فریمورک های CSS

Utility-first .1

 این رویکرد بر ارائه طیف گسترده ای از کلاس های کاربردی متمرکز است که می توان آن ها را برای طرح های سفارشی ترکیب کرد. این رویکرد به توسعه‌دهندگان انعطاف‌پذیری و کنترل بیشتری بر استایل دهی به عناصر خود در مقایسه با استفاده از اجزای از پیش طراحی‌شده می‌دهد.
برای مثال کلاس px-1 در جهت محور x ها به اندازه 0.25rem، به ما padding میدهد.

2. بدون استایل های پیش فرض

اگر قبلا با فریم ورک ها کار کرده باشید، با سری سبک های پیش فرض انها آشنایی دارید و میدانید که برای اجزای مختلفی اعمال میشوند؛ اما Tailwind CSS برخلاف سایر فریم ورک ها، هیچ سبک پیش فرضی رو اعمال نمیکند.
این کارکرد به توسعه دهندگان وب این امکان را میدهد که صفحه خالی خود را مطابق سلیقه و چیزی که مد نظر دارند، با استفاده از کلاس های کاربردی طراحی کنند.

3. اندازه فایل کوچکتر

از آنجایی که Tailwind CSS فقط شامل کلاسهای کاربردی است که حتما در پروژه مورد استفاده قرار میگیرد، معمولاً در مقایسه با فریم ورک هایی که تعداد زیادی مؤلفه از پیش طراحی شده دارند، اندازه فایل های آن کوچکتر می شود.

4. آزادی در طراحی

توسعه دهندگان در استفاده از این فریم ورک آزادی بیشتری برای ایجاد طرح های منحصر به فرد خود را دارند؛ زیرا این فریم ورک به توسعه دهندگان این امکان را می‌دهد تا بدون محدود شدن توسط سبک های اجزای از پیش تعریف شده طراحی کنند.
این امر فریمورک Tailwind CSS را برای پروژه هایی که نیاز به طراحی های سفارشی یا غیر متعارف دارند را بسیار مناسب میسازد.

اکستنشن کاربردی

اگر از نرم افزار vscode برای پروژه های خود استفاده میکنید، پیشنهاد ما این است که اکستنشن Tailwind CSS را نصب کرده تا کار با این فریمورک جذاب برای شما دلنشین‌تر شود.
برای دانلود و استفاده از این اکستنشن کاربردی، کافیست که روی این لینک بزنید.
جمع‌بندی
به طور کلی، فریمورک Tailwind CSS با تمرکز بر کلاس‌های کاربردی به جای مؤلفه‌های از پیش طراحی‌شده، رویکرد متفاوتی را برای طراحی برنامه‌های کاربردی تحت وب ارائه کرده است.
این فریمورک قابلیت انعطاف پذیری و سفارشی سازی بیشتری را فراهم می کند، اما ممکن است برای یادگیری و استفاده از آن به تلاش بیشتری نیاز داشته باشید.
مرسی که تا آخر این مقاله با ما در وب دنج همراه بودید.
  • hassankhhd2

    سلام و درود استاد نوروزی محبت می کنید .در خصوص ساخت لوگو سایتتون یه توضیح بدید که از چه نرم افزاری یا در چه محیطی طراحی شده

    • میلاد نوروزی

      سلام دوست من
      این لوگو توسط یکی از دوستان ما و با نرم افزار ایلوستریتور طراحی شده.

دیدگاهتان را بنویسید

دسته بندی مطالب